Understanding Cash Flow Management

When​ it comes to managing your business finances, one​ of the most crucial aspects to focus on is cash flow. Cash flow management involves monitoring, analyzing, and optimizing⁤ the inflow and outflow of cash within your ‍business. This process is essential for ensuring your business’s sustainability ‍and growth. By , you can make informed decisions that will benefit your bottom line. Here are⁤ some key strategies to help you effectively manage your cash flow:

  • Monitor Cash Inflows​ and Outflows: Keep a close⁢ eye on your cash flow statement to track how much money is ‌coming in and going out of your business.
  • Forecast Future Cash Needs: Anticipate potential cash shortages or surpluses by creating a cash ⁤flow forecast based on your past performance and upcoming expenses.
  • Manage Accounts⁢ Receivable and Payable: Ensure timely payments from customers ‌and negotiate‌ favorable payment terms with suppliers to maintain a healthy‌ cash flow.

Utilizing Budgeting Techniques to Maximize Profits

When it comes to maximizing profits, utilizing budgeting techniques is crucial for businesses of all sizes. By carefully planning and monitoring ‌expenses, companies can identify areas ⁣where costs can be reduced and revenue can be​ optimized.

One effective budgeting technique is zero-based budgeting, where ⁢each expense must be ⁢justified for each ⁤new budgeting period. This method forces businesses to reevaluate ⁤all expenses and only ⁤allocate funds to activities ⁤that directly contribute to profit generation. Additionally, implementing activity-based budgeting can help companies allocate resources based on the cost drivers of different activities, ensuring that resources are used efficiently and effectively.

Exploring Different Financing Options

When it comes to financing options, there are several avenues to explore depending​ on your specific needs and financial situation. One popular ‌option is taking out a traditional bank‍ loan, which typically offers competitive interest rates and favorable repayment terms. Banks often require a ​good credit score and a solid financial history to qualify for a loan.

Another option to consider is seeking out alternative⁤ lending sources such as online lenders or peer-to-peer lending platforms. These options may be more flexible in terms of credit requirements and may offer faster approval processes. Additionally, crowdfunding has become‍ a popular way for entrepreneurs to secure funding for ⁣their projects ⁣by appealing to a large number of individuals ‌to contribute small amounts⁢ of money. This can be a great option for those who have ⁢a compelling story or product to share with the public.

Implementing Cost-saving Strategies to Improve Financial⁢ Health

One key cost-saving strategy‍ that can greatly improve financial health is to conduct ⁣a thorough audit ​of expenses. Start by analyzing all areas of spending, from⁤ fixed costs like rent​ and utilities‌ to variable expenses such as marketing or travel. Identify any unnecessary or excessive costs that can be trimmed or eliminated. This will ‍not only help reduce overall spending but also create a clearer picture of where resources are being allocated.

Another effective way to implement cost-saving strategies is to renegotiate contracts with vendors and suppliers. Reach out to your current providers and see if there are any opportunities‌ for discounts or better terms. Consider shopping around for better deals and compare prices from⁢ different suppliers. ‌By finding cost-effective solutions for goods ‍and services, you can save money in the long run and improve the bottom line of your finances.
